Dr. Volker Latussek wrote about it:
“When I designed EUKLID in 2019, I didn’t realise it would become a trilogy. EUKLID FOR KIDS and EUKLID FOR NICK had not yet been designed, not even envisaged. Shortly after its release we discovered that EUKLID had at least 22 solutions, which was really disappointing as I’d designed EUKLID around a very complex solution path. My surprise and amazement were very great.
After this experience with EUKLID and the universally acknowledged confirmation that EUKLID FOR KIDS and EUKLID FOR NICK each have exactly one solution, another EUKLID had to be found with exactly one solution. The original specifications weren’t abandoned: a 9x9x9 cubic box with a centred 5×9 opening and seven different cuboids with an edge length of between 3 and 6 units. After a long search, I propose the following pieces: 4x4x4, 3x4x6, 3x5x5, 4x4x5, 4x4x6, 4x5x6 and 5x5x5. Following the suggestion from a collector, Pelikan has made each of the pieces in a different type of wood. Many thanks for that. Now I am very curious to see whether the new EUKLID really has only one solution. If it stays that way, then the EUKLID trilogy will finally be complete.”
